Abstract
The utility model is a wheel shaft structure for rotary shaft type friction wheel lighter, which comprises a shaft, a spark-producing roller on the shaft and two shaft-side wheels which are beside the spark-producing roller. The outside diameters of the two shaft-side wheels are bigger than that of the spark-producing wheel. The two shaft-side wheels are respectively fixed at two end of the shaft. The utility model is characterized in that the spark-producing roller is equipped on the shaft to revolve. Because the utility model adopts the structure above, it needs a rather big downward revolving force on the two shaft-side wheels and on the spark-producing wheel to make the light make a fire. But for a child whose strength is small and harmony of action is bad, he/she always turns only the shaft-side wheels and finds it hard to turn the spark-producing roller to make a fire. Moreover, the utility model is an improvement of the combination of the original part without adding new structures or new part and the production cost is not raised under the proposition of the realization of safety requirements, so as to ensure the competitive power of the product in the market.
Description
Technical field
The utility model relates to a kind of lighter, particularly a kind of wheel shaft structure of rotary shaft friction wheel lighter.
Background technology
Traditional friction wheel lighter obtains the extensive approval in market with the reliable of its simple and practical structure and use, continuous aggravation and international safety requirements along with domestic and international lighter market competition, each manufacturer has also released the product after improving accordingly, wherein, Chinese patent CN1434249A discloses a kind of " lighter of anti-child's sparking is wiped wheel ", its project organization main points are that " outboard wheel and a nearside wheel are housed respectively in the breast wheel both sides; outboard wheel and nearside wheel are notconnect state when outboard wheel is not subjected to side direction external force, the opposite sides of two-wheeled is provided with the engaging structure that can make both be meshing with each other and rotate when outboard wheel is subjected to side direction external force." its objective is and prevent that child from striking sparks, improve security.No matter the wheeled lighter of well-known friction is market or in the international market at home, the advantage of its competition is mainly reflected in that it is simple in structure, manufacturing cost and price are lower, though and the structure after the above-mentioned improvement has realized the requirement of security, but also, influence its competitiveness in market because its complicated structure causes the rising of manufacturing cost.
Summary of the invention
Technical problem to be solved in the utility model is, provides a kind of structure of both having signed an undertaking simple, can make the child be difficult to beat the wheel shaft structure of the rotary shaft friction wheel lighter that catches fire again.
The technical solution of the utility model is: a kind of wheel shaft structure of rotary shaft friction wheel lighter, comprise rotating shaft, be installed on the flint wheel in the rotating shaft and be positioned at the diaxon side wheel of flint wheel both sides, the external diameter of described diaxon side wheel is greater than the external diameter of flint wheel, described diaxon side wheel is fixed in the two ends of rotating shaft respectively, is characterized in that described flint wheel is rotating to be installed in the rotating shaft.
Catching fire for guaranteeing that the adult applies downwards to beat after certain dynamics, is matched in clearance between above-mentioned flint wheel and rotating shaft, and its gap can be controlled between 0.05~0.1mm usually.
The utility model is owing to adopted the rotating version that is installed in the rotating shaft of flint wheel, when sparking, needing simultaneously diaxon side wheel, flint wheel to be applied the bigger power that is rotated down can make lighter beat, and relative child, because the coherent harmony of less its action in addition of its dynamics is relatively poor, when sparking, the diaxon side wheel is rotated, and difficulty is rotated flint wheel, catches fire so be difficult to beat.In addition, the utility model is only improved on the fit structure of former part, and not relating to increases new structure and part, under the prerequisite of realization security requirement relatively, does not improve production cost, thereby has guaranteed the competitiveness in market.

The specific embodiment
The utility model as shown in Figure 1 and Figure 2, a kind of wheel shaft structure of rotary shaft friction wheel lighter, comprise rotating shaft 1, be installed on the flint wheel 2 in the rotating shaft 1 and be positioned at the diaxon side wheel 3 of flint wheel 2 both sides, the external diameter of described diaxon side wheel 3 is greater than the external diameter of flint wheel 2, described diaxon side wheel 3 is fixed in the two ends of rotating shaft 1 respectively, is characterized in described flint wheel 2 rotating being installed in the rotating shaft 1.
1 matched in clearance that is of above-mentioned flint wheel 2 and rotating shaft.The gap that above-mentioned flint wheel 2 and rotating shaft are 1 is 0.05~0.1mm.Above-mentioned wherein side wheel 3 and rotating shaft 1 one-body molded making, another side wheel 3 is the other end that tight fit is assemblied in rotating shaft 1, also is provided with respectively the shaft shoulder 1a that plugs with head both sides support plate 4 at the two ends of rotating shaft 1.The external diameter of above-mentioned flint wheel 2 is than the little 0.6 ± 0.1mm of diaxon side wheel 3 external diameters.
